A Determined Woman = Thanksgiving

It turns out there is a strong woman behind Thanksgiving as a national holiday. Known as the “Mother of Thanksgiving“ Sarah Josepha Hale was a prominent writer (she wrote “Mary had a Little Lamb”) and editor, promoting women’s issues.
